Musty Odors That Won't Go Away
If you notice musty odors in your home that won't go away, it's a sign that there's hidden water damage present. This can lead to mold growth and further damage to your home. Sink Overflow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water spill | Yes | No | DIY is usually enough for small spills. |
| Large water spill or flood | No | Yes | Professional help is needed to prevent further damage and ensure your home remains safe and secure. |
| Hidden water damage | No | Yes | Hidden water damage needs specialized equipment and expertise to detect and address. |
| Musty odors or discoloration | No | Yes | These signs show hidden water damage that needs professional attention. |
| Water damage to electrical or plumbing systems | No | Yes | Water damage to electrical or plumbing systems needs specialized expertise to ensure your home remains safe and secure. |
| Water damage to structural parts | No | Yes | Water damage to structural parts needs professional attention to prevent further damage and ensure your home remains safe and secure. |

Sink Overflow Water Removal Cost in Brea, CA
The cost of sink overflow water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Brea, CA. These estimates are based on industry standards and may not reflect the actual cost of your specific situation. Get a free estimate from our team to find out the exact cost of your sink overflow water removal service.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water removal and extraction | $500 - $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Drying and dehumidification | $200 - $1,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Sanitizing and disinfecting | $100 - $500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Restoration and reconstruction | $1,000 - $5,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, materials needed |
| Hidden water damage detection | $200 - $1,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Specialized equipment and labor | $500 - $2,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
